Juni 2006 12:55 schrieb Harry Butterworth: > There's a patch in patches/linux-2.6.16.13 called rcu_needs_cpu.patch > which provides rcu_needs_cpu for the 2.6.16.13 kernel which is the one I > tested against when I submitted the rcu_needs_cpu_patch. > > I'm not sure how you are getting the 2.6.16.20 kernel. If this is a > standard part of the xen-unstable build that is supposed to work then > let me know how to invoke it and I will fix up the problem. > > But maybe you have pulled 2.6.16.20 manually, applied the 2.6.16.13 > patches manually and then done an hg pull and got the new patch in the > patches directory but failed to apply it to your kernel? I used linux-2.6.16.20.tar.bz2 from kernel.org, and patched it with mkbuildtree from xen-unstable.hg . Can mkbuildtree automatically patch the kernel?
